    When you run a packaging test, Gradle will set up the target VM and mount your
    repository directory in the VM. Once this is done, a Gradle task will issue a
    Vagrant command to run a *nested* Gradle task on the VM. This nested Gradle
    runs the actual "destructive" test classes.

      /**
       * Constructs a {@code LinkedHashMultimap} with the same mappings as the specified multimap. If a
       * key-value mapping appears multiple times in the input multimap, it only appears once in the
       * constructed multimap. The new multimap has the same {@link Multimap#entries()} iteration order
       * as the input multimap, except for excluding duplicate mappings.

       * Returns an immutable <i>view</i> of this array's values as a {@code List}; note that {@code
       * long} values are boxed into {@link Long} instances on demand, which can be very expensive. The
       * returned list should be used once and discarded. For any usages beyond that, pass the returned
       * list to {@link com.google.common.collect.ImmutableList#copyOf(Collection) ImmutableList.copyOf}
       * and use that list instead.
